53 /*
54 * In general, curses should leave tty hardware settings alone (speed, parity,
55 * word size). This is most easily done in BSD by using TCSASOFT on all
56 * tcsetattr calls. On other systems, it would be better to get and restore
57 * those attributes at each change, or at least when stopped and restarted.
58 * See also the comments in getterm().
59 */
60 #ifndef TCSASOFT
61 #define TCSASOFT 0
62 #endif
63
64 int __tcaction = TCSASOFT != 0; /* Ignore hardware settings */

104 /*
105 * _cursesi_gettmode --
106 * Do the terminal type initialisation for the tty attached to the
107 * given screen.
108 */
109 int
_cursesi_gettmode(SCREEN * screen)110 _cursesi_gettmode(SCREEN *screen)
111 {
112 screen->useraw = 0;
113
114 if (tcgetattr(fileno(screen->infd), &screen->orig_termios)) {
115 /* if the input fd is not a tty try the output */
116 if (tcgetattr(fileno(screen->infd), &screen->orig_termios)) {
117 /* not a tty ... we will disable tty related stuff */
118 screen->notty = TRUE;
119 __GT = 0;
120 __NONL = 0;
121 return OK;
122 }
123 }
124
125 screen->baset = screen->orig_termios;
126 screen->baset.c_oflag &= ~OXTABS;
127
128 screen->GT = 0; /* historical. was used before we wired OXTABS off */
129 screen->NONL = (screen->baset.c_oflag & ONLCR) == 0;
130
131 /*
132 * XXX
133 * System V and SMI systems overload VMIN and VTIME, such that
134 * VMIN is the same as the VEOF element, and VTIME is the same
135 * as the VEOL element. This means that, if VEOF was ^D, the
136 * default VMIN is 4. Majorly stupid.
137 */
138 screen->cbreakt = screen->baset;
139 screen->cbreakt.c_lflag &= ~(ECHO | ECHONL | ICANON);
140 screen->cbreakt.c_cc[VMIN] = 1;
141 screen->cbreakt.c_cc[VTIME] = 0;
142
143 screen->rawt = screen->cbreakt;
144 screen->rawt.c_iflag &= ~(IGNBRK | BRKINT | PARMRK | INLCR | IGNCR |
145 ICRNL | IXON);
146 screen->rawt.c_oflag &= ~OPOST;
147 screen->rawt.c_lflag &= ~(ISIG | IEXTEN);
148
149 #if TCSASOFT == 0
150 /*
151 * In general, curses should leave hardware-related settings alone.
152 * This includes parity and word size. Older versions set the tty
153 * to 8 bits, no parity in raw(), but this is considered to be an
154 * artifact of the old tty interface. If it's desired to change
155 * parity and word size, the TCSASOFT bit has to be removed from the
156 * calls that switch to/from "raw" mode.
157 */
158 screen->rawt.c_iflag &= ~ISTRIP;
159 screen->rawt.c_cflag &= ~(CSIZE | PARENB);
160 screen->rawt.c_cflag |= CS8;
161 #endif
162
163 screen->curt = &screen->baset;
164 return tcsetattr(fileno(screen->infd), TCSASOFT | TCSADRAIN,
165 screen->curt) ? ERR : OK;
166 }

521 void
__startwin(SCREEN * screen)522 __startwin(SCREEN *screen)
523 {
524
525 (void)fflush(screen->infd);
526
527 #ifdef BSD
528 /*
529 * Some C libraries default to a 1K buffer when talking to a tty.
530 * With a larger screen, especially across a network, we'd like
531 * to get it to all flush in a single write. Make it twice as big
532 * as just the characters (so that we have room for cursor motions
533 * and attribute information) but no more than 8K.
534 *
535 * However, setvbuf may only be used after opening a stream and
536 * before any operations have been performed on it.
537 * This means we cannot work portably if an application wants
538 * to stop curses and start curses after a resize.
539 * Curses resizing is not standard, and thus not strictly portable
540 * even though all curses today support it.
541 * The BSD systems do not suffer from this limitation on setvbuf.
542 */
543 if (screen->stdbuf == NULL) {
544 screen->len = LINES * COLS * 2;
545 if (screen->len > 8192)
546 screen->len = 8192;
547 if ((screen->stdbuf = malloc(screen->len)) == NULL)
548 screen->len = 0;
549 }
550 (void)setvbuf(screen->outfd, screen->stdbuf, _IOFBF, screen->len);
551 #endif
552
553 ti_puts(screen->term, t_enter_ca_mode(screen->term), 0,
554 __cputchar_args, (void *) screen->outfd);
555 ti_puts(screen->term, t_cursor_normal(screen->term), 0,
556 __cputchar_args, (void *) screen->outfd);
557 if (screen->curscr->flags & __KEYPAD)
558 ti_puts(screen->term, t_keypad_xmit(screen->term), 0,
559 __cputchar_args, (void *) screen->outfd);
560 screen->endwin = 0;
561 }
